The Pantheon
Witness the grandeur of the Pantheon, a neoclassical monument in the Latin Quarter. Originally built as a church, it now serves as a secular mausoleum housing the remains of distinguished French citizens like Voltaire, Rousseau, and Victor Hugo. Admire its impressive dome and architectural significance from the exterior.
Luxembourg Garden
Stroll through the breathtaking Luxembourg Garden, a verdant oasis in the heart of Paris. Inspired by the Boboli Gardens in Florence, this park offers manicured lawns, vibrant flowerbeds, statues, and the majestic Luxembourg Palace. It's a perfect place to relax, people-watch, and soak in the Parisian atmosphere.

Saint-Michel Fountain
Admire the stunning Saint-Michel Fountain, a monumental sculpture that serves as a backdrop for the vibrant Saint-Michel square. Known for its dramatic figures and triumphant portrayal of Archangel Michael defeating the devil, this fountain is also celebrated as the place where Mindy from the 'Emily in Paris' series had her first busking experience, adding a touch of modern pop culture to its historical charm.
Courtyard of Monnaie de Paris
Step into the refined courtyard of the Monnaie de Paris (Paris Mint), an architectural gem that has produced French currency since 864 AD. Discover the art and history of coinage within its walls, showcasing exhibitions on the craftsmanship of money production and contemporary art. The Neoclassical architecture creates an atmosphere of timeless elegance.
'Love Lock' Bridge (Pont des Arts)
Pass by the iconic bridge, formerly known as the 'love lock' bridge (Pont des Arts). Although the locks have been removed due to structural concerns, this pedestrian bridge still offers breathtaking views of the Seine River and the Louvre Museum. Enjoy the romantic ambiance and capture stunning photographs of the Parisian skyline.
Cour Carrée of the Louvre
Marvel at the stunning Cour Carrée (Square Court) of the Louvre, a masterpiece of French Renaissance architecture. This inner courtyard showcases the evolution of the Louvre Palace over centuries, from medieval fortress to royal residence to world-renowned museum. Its harmonious design and historical significance make it a must-see for architecture enthusiasts.

Garden of Palais Royal
Discover the tranquil beauty of the garden of Palais Royal, a hidden oasis just steps from the Louvre. Once the residence of royalty, this elegant garden features manicured lawns, sculptures, and the controversial Colonnes de Buren. Stroll through its serene pathways and enjoy a peaceful escape from the bustling city.
